Hotel Arion is in an ideal location for seeing the sites in Athens - it is central to dining, sightseeing as well as in the middle of a huge nightlife area. I would NOT recommend driving to the hotel on your own - in fact, I would not recommend driving in Athens at ALL. We drove into Athens from Meteora and arrived late (1AM) - the streets around the hotel are very narrow - forget about double-parking! They were also PACKED with young folks bar hopping from club to club. We had to literally crawl for four blocks avoiding people and other cars. There is also another block used by prostitutes that was bumper-to-bumber with folks looking for some action. The block where the hotel is, however, is quiet and the actual rooms are quiet. Breakfast is good and can be delivered to your room. All in all, a pleasant stay, just some stress in the surrounding area when we arrived.

How to reach Arion Athens Hotel
By airplaneThe Athens' Eleftherios Venizelos international airport lies approximately 40 km away from the hotel. The airport is well connected to the city centre by an express bus service and an underground line. Take bus E95 just outside the airport terminal and go all the way to Syntagma square. Then take underground line 2 (Dafni-Sepolia) and get off at Omonia station, about 300 metres from the hotel.
By boat
The property lies about 10 km away from the port of Piraeus and is best reached by taxi in about twenty minutes. Alternatively, you can take the underground line 1 and get off at Omonia station.
